Description

The ESP32-C3 Mini Development Board is an entry-level development board based on ESP32-C3-MINI-1, a module named for its small size. This board integrates complete Wi-Fi and Bluetooth® LE functions.

Most of the I/O pins on the ESP32-C3-MINI-1 module are broken out to the pin headers on both sides of this board for easy interfacing. Developers can either connect peripherals with jumper wires or mount ESP32-C3-DevKitM-1 on a breadboard.


Specifications

  • Wi­Fi
    • IEEE 802.11 b/g/n-compliant
    • Supports 20 MHz, 40 MHz bandwidth in 2.4GHz band
    • 1T1R mode with data rate up to 150 Mbps
    • Wi-Fi Multimedia (WMM)
    • TX/RX A-MPDU, TX/RX A-MSDU
    • Immediate Block ACK
    • Fragmentation and defragmentation
    • Transmit opportunity (TXOP)
    • Automatic Beacon monitoring (hardware TSF)
    • 4 × virtual Wi-Fi interfaces
  • Simultaneous support for Infrastructure BSS in Station mode, SoftAP mode, Station + SoftAP mode, and promiscuous mode. Note that when ESP32-C3 family scans in Station mode, the SoftAP channel will change along with the Station channel
    • Antenna diversity
    • 802.11mc FTM
  • Bluetooth
    • Bluetooth LE: Bluetooth 5, Bluetooth mesh
    • Speed: 125 Kbps, 500 Kbps, 1 Mbps, 2 Mbps
    • Advertising extensions
    • Multiple advertisement sets
    • Channel selection algorithm #2
  • CPU and Memory
    • 32-bit RISC-V single-core processor, up to 160MHz
    • 384 KB ROM
    • 400 KB SRAM (16 KB for cache)
    • 8 KB SRAM in RTC
    • Embedded flash (see details in Chapter 1 Family Member Comparison)
    • SPI, Dual SPI, Quad SPI, and QPI interfaces that allow connection to multiple external flash
  • Advanced Peripheral Interfaces
    • 22 × programmable GPIOs
    • Digital interfaces:
      • 3 × SPI
      • 2 × UART
      • 1 × I2C
      • 1 × I2S
      • Remote control peripheral, with 2 transmit channels and 2 receive channels
      • LED PWM controller, with up to 6 channels
      • Full-speed USB Serial/JTAG controller
      • General DMA controller (GDMA), with 3 transmit channels and 3 receive channels
      • 1 × TWAI® controller (compatible with ISO 11898-1)
    • Analogue interfaces:
      • 2 × 12-bit SAR ADCs, up to 6 channels
      • 1 × temperature sensor
    • Timers:
      • 2 × 54-bit general-purpose timers
      • 3 × watchdog timers
      • 1 × 52-bit system timer Low Power Management
    • Power Management Unit with four power modes Security
    • Secure boot
